5. What is your favourite underdog product? (Something you love that often gets overlooked?)
 
I've used the Bourjois Khol & Contour Eyeliner for ages now and even though now I've tried out many others I always go back to this one. I find that it looks very dark and potent on the lashline and it's not overly creamy but not overly dry either, making it the liner that lasts the best on my waterlines. I think it's only about £5 too and I'm currently on my second one. :)

7. Show your best drugstore dupe(s)!!
 
I don't have a huge amount to say here as most of the time I don't buy many high end products very often.
Generally, I've found that the Sleek eye shadows do tend to compete with the quality of many other high end shadows like MAC and Urban Decay.
 
I've found Sleek dupes for the Too Faced Natural At Night Palette too:
 
Sleek "Taupe" = A less crumbly/messy version of Too Faced "Night Light"
Sleek "Moss" = Too Faced "Moonstone"
Sleek "Honeycomb" = Too Faced "Spotlight"
Sleek "Conker" = Too Faced "Eclipse"
 
I generally feel that Sleek's shadows are incredible quality and rival higher end brands.
8. Drugstore product that isn't worth the hype?
 
E.L.F nail polishes.
I dislike these - A LOT.
I've bought 3 in the past on separate occasions because I thought that maybe I just got duds or maybe I was being too harsh but I hate all of them.
It feels like I'm painting plastic on my nails. I'm definitely not a fussy person when it comes to nail polishes, far from it, but these feel plastic-y, cheap and they take forever to dry so they end up looking smudged too. They are far too thick and gloopy and it's a shame because I LOVE so many E.L.F products.
 
I'll stick to my Collection 2000 Hot Looks Fast Dry nail polishes...only £1.79 and amazing quality!
